-Prologue-

The first dungeon opened. A jagged tear split the sky like glass—violet light bleeding into morning haze. Three Espers went in. One came back.

That was twenty years ago.

Now, dungeons bloom like rot beneath civilization’s skin. Forests, train stations, rooftops—no place is safe. Monsters follow. So do chaos and death.

To combat this threat, specialized guilds were established, employing elite fighters known as Espers and their stabilizing counterparts, Guides. These guilds operate under the oversight of the International Association, which enforces global policies and standards for dungeon response, Esper-Guide relations, and energy ethics.

Espers are humanity’s last defense—powerful, unstable, brilliant. But when they break, they take everything with them. That’s why Guides exist.

They can calm the storm. With a touch. A voice. A bond. The strongest pairs Imprint—linked forever. But if one dies, the other burns out.

The Eclipse Guild rose from the ruins of the First Collapse. Led by Cassian Verell, it houses the world’s most elite teams—and its most dangerous secrets.

Luis Davis is one of them.

He isn’t loud. He isn’t flashy. But when the ground cracks and monsters pour through, he stands firm. A-Rank Esper. Med bay volunteer. Quiet strength in a world too loud. He lifts others without asking for anything back.

People forget how strong he is—until they see him fight. They forget how soft he is—until he’s tucking a blanket over a bleeding rookie, or walking someone back from the edge with nothing but a gentle word.

He doesn’t chase glory. He doesn’t fear pain. But he does flinch when you look at him like you see something he doesn’t understand in himself.

You weren’t supposed to be special. But somehow, you feel familiar. Something about you quiets the noise he’s grown used to carrying. And something in him—warm, unwavering—makes it easier to breathe, like coming home after a long, hard day.

Every mission ends with the same warning: Trust your partner. Don’t break your bond.

But no one warns you what happens when the one who quietly cares for everyone else starts to carry too much—and begins to quietly unravel.

About Espers & Guides

- World Overview -

Esper: Humans born with innate supernatural abilities, often psychic, elemental, or energy-based.
Role: Combat specialists who enter dungeons to eliminate threats and destroy dungeon cores.

Guide: Individuals capable of stabilizing Esper energy, preventing emotional or psychic collapse.
Role: Support class critical to any Esper team. They absorb and regulate unstable Esper energy.

- Ranking System -

S Rank: Highest classification; rare and extremely powerful
A to E Rank: Descending order of ability and tactical importance

- Intimacy Levels & Energy Compatibility -

Low Compatibility: Basic hand-holding or verbal guidance, minimal effect.
Moderate Compatibility: Hugs, focused presence, and guided meditation.
High Compatibility: Close emotional bonds, prolonged physical contact.
Imprinting: A rare, unbreakable bond where an Esper and Guide become exclusive to each other.
Effects: Guiding becomes extremely effective.
Consequences: If a Guide dies, the Esper's powers are sealed permanently.
Social Impact: Imprinting is controversial—some see it as sacred, others as dangerous.

- Esper Culture -

Many Espers are trained from a young age. Some resent dependency on Guides, seeing it as a weakness or emotional vulnerability. Others hide emotional trauma under competence or arrogance.

- Guide Culture -

Guides undergo intense emotional training. Many struggle with the emotional toll of absorbing negativity. There's a quiet nobility to their role, but also emotional isolation. S-rank Guides are highly sought after, often politicized or protected.
